| as() & |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| as() && |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| as() const & |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| being() |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| being()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| create() |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ineprivatestatic |
| emplace(Args &&... args)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| emplace(TT &&instance)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| empty()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| get() |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| get()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| getReference() |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ineprivatestatic |
| getTypeID()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Implementation typedef |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| private |
| is()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| isCopyable() const no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| isMovable() const no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| isSmall |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linestatic |
| mImplementation |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| private |
| mRaw |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| mutableprivate |
| operator bool()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ineexplicit |
| operator InputStream() | CeresEngine::ResourceInputStream | inlineexplicit |
| operator*() const & |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ator*() & |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ator*() && |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ator->() |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ator->()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ator=(const Poly &other)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ator=(Poly &&other)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| operator=(std::nullptr_t) no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(const Poly &other)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(Poly &&other) no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(std::nullptr_t) no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(ConstructTag< TT >, Args &&... args)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ineexplicitprivate |
| Poly() no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(std::in_place_type_t< TT >, Args &&... args)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ineexplicit |
| Poly(Args &&... args)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ineexplicit |
| Poly(TT object)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(TT &&object)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(IResourceInputStream *const instance)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(const Poly< U, SmallSize, Copyable, IResourceInputStream > &other)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| Poly(Poly< U, SmallSize, Copyable, IResourceInputStream > &&other) |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| reset() |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inlineprivate |
| ResourceInputStream(ResourceStreamLock &&lock, InputStream &&stream) | CeresEngine::ResourceInputStream | |
| super typedef | CeresEngine::ResourceInputStream | private |
| valid() const |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|
| ~Poly() noexcept | CeresEngine::Poly< IResourceInputStream, sizeof(void *), false > | inline |